论坛首页 综合技术论坛

碰到修改代码程序员有抵触怎么办

浏览 50584 次
精华帖 (0) :: 良好帖 (0) :: 新手帖 (0) :: 隐藏帖 (2)
作者 正文
   发表时间:2012-01-26  
onlyonce 写道
我做项目经理时很轻松,只要把握进度,说明需求,定好技术框架,其它的,都交给程序员去完成。

我做程序员时也很轻松,只要你说要做什么就做什么,不做多不做少,但碰到不会做的就跟你说,你是头,你工资比我高,你不来扛,谁来扛?

但问题是,两个职位,差别很大的。你是管理者时,你只需动动口,人家下面要做事的人可能就要忙个半死不活的,但在你眼中就以为是别人的能力有问题……

不知楼主是否做个程序员这个角色?我猜你没做过吧?不然的话,换位思考一下就可以了,假如你是程序员,你是种怎么样的心情……(项目进度又给人催,但又是上面要左改右改……)

一句话:站着说话不腰痛。

希望只需说话而不用做事的人,多想想也多体谅一下只有做事而不能说话的人……

以前我也觉得是站着说话不腰痛。
但慢慢我发现,他们都是曾经腰痛过的,希望你也经历一下腰痛的滋味。
见过很多项目经历在给你安排工作的时候,都喜欢来一句:“我知道可能有点紧,但辛苦一下,加加班能完成的,
以前我们刚工作的时候,都很有激情,经常干到10多下班也不觉得累......”。
0 请登录后投票
   发表时间:2012-01-30   最后修改:2012-01-30
比较讨厌楼主这样的项目经理 , 偶们的也这样. 往死里搞手下的程序员.


2B的项目经理
0 请登录后投票
   发表时间:2012-02-03  
yawei 写道
laoxing521 写道
上下翻了一遍, 觉得楼主是挺强势的,或者是个完美主义者, 
但是没人搭理, 所以牢骚一堆


做为一个leader, 要么强势, 要么示弱

你定了一堆的要求给别人, 那你不光得保证你的这些东西是完全可以实现的, 而且还得保证能够给下面的人带来方便, 让他们受益,  否则, 暗里招人反感, 明里招人白眼

不是大牛, 没强势的资本, 就最好别玩这套,  老老实实当老二, 别防碍有能力的人发挥


关键是,大多数程序员不能理解设计的益处, 对很多程序员来说,面向接口设计多此一举, 分层设计也是脱裤子放屁, 对他们来说,这都是不方便。


其实是看问题角度的问题,从项目经理角度看,他希望你多干活,同时又希望项目可以更好的控制,但是他平常是不看代码的细节的,于是就要求你无论什么情况都按一套方法来做——比如一定要实现接口,一定要分多少层。而程序员吗,肯定希望多一事不如少一事的,同时细节的烦恼和相应的业务变动大家也应该领教过,被强制写一些从细节上看来没用的东西肯定会反感。
0 请登录后投票
   发表时间:2012-02-03   最后修改:2012-02-03
javaest 写道
貌似不懂技术和开发的项目经理还是比较多的,
这样的项目经理其实是比较被动的.
虽然是项目经理不应该写程序写代码,但是如果你有能力写的话,
就不用这样的低三下④的求程序员,你改改吧,改改吧.
有这心情 和这时间,自己动动手,早就搞定了.
总结就是,不懂技术的项目经理,开展工作的时候 比较的吃亏.
特别是程序员的工资还低,没有竞争力的工资.呵呵,
给程序员惹恼了,转身就闪人了,不伺候你这个事妈了.呵呵.



怎么和我周围的情况如此之相似,不懂技术的项目经理求着人干活,还没人好好干。

项目经理每次一生气,程序员就一拍桌子,就这点钱还让干这干那,闪人。这种情况出现2次了。项目经理也不敢生气了,还得求人干活。
0 请登录后投票
   发表时间:2012-02-07  
我觉得作为项目经理,他有几点不足的地方:1作为项目经理,你都hold不住全局,自己都没有一个系统的概念这是第一个错误。2沟通表达的方式有问题,同一句话你用不同的方式来表达,效果就不一样,为什么你就不能放下身段来与人沟通呢?3在别人开始抵触你这个话的时候,你就不能再继续这方面的谈话了,而是应该绕绕弯子,可以聊点别的。
0 请登录后投票
   发表时间:2012-02-08  
蛋疼的项目经理,蛋疼的项目
0 请登录后投票
   发表时间:2012-02-10   最后修改:2012-02-10
谢青莱 写道
xixix2004 写道
谢青莱 写道
极度害怕那些技术出身的头,害怕他们指手画脚,甚至直接修改代码
最喜欢不是技术出身的头,也可以是其他技术的
这样比较好
哈哈
不懂技术,可以把经理集中在其他方面。
给老板一个建议,设项目经理的时候,最好互换领域。
人总有惯性,对自己熟悉的领域,就喜欢指手画脚,很难控制。
对于自己不熟悉的领域,总会保持一点敬畏。
圣经--------------
我虽然掌握一切,但是也应该保持敬畏和谦虚。


如果是对不合理的代码提出改进意见,只有好处没有坏处。作为程序员,如果是合理的建议,应当是选择接受,不管对于树立良好的工作态度,还是对于自身技术的提高都是有帮助的。

我就很喜欢和程序员讨论代码实现的问题,他们大多会接受,有的时候也会驳回我,这很好,说明他们有自己的想法,而不是在麻木的CODING。但是我绝对不会去修改他们的代码,这是最基本的尊重问题。


这就是技术出身的leader的通病。



No。 这不是你的活。
代码不合理应该有review的人提出,一般是做cross review。
代码有问题一般情况下除了自己发现,应该是测试mm的活。
代码命名不规范,文档不齐全,那是QA的活。
一般说来,项目应该有designer guideline, develop guideline cookbook之类的。
如果觉得程序员代码质量不高,应该推荐他们去看《重构》
如果是做java的话,推荐他们去看几遍《think in java》

好的程序员应该管好项目经理的爪子,严禁他们把爪子伸到代码层面来。



我觉得你真不是个虚心的人,项目经理就不能提出看法吗?技术交流本身是对大家都有好处的 。而且你以为所有公司都有专人做代码检查吗?做人别怕被人指出问题。
0 请登录后投票
   发表时间:2012-02-21  
其实有一点开始时就有问题了,实施者和系统构架者以及需求者之间的沟通都难啊,一般一些需求者描述就有问题,到了系统构架者那里又变了样,最后到了实施者那里有 变了。等项目到了一定程度上发现这个不是,那个要改,改多了实施者就。。。,毕竟人家在写程序不是在嘴上说说!
0 请登录后投票
   发表时间:2012-03-04   最后修改:2012-03-04
项目经理 10:45:46
软件的理念强调的是沟通,不明白就随时沟通
-----------------------------------------

笑死我了,这个项目经理在QQ上说“不明白就随时沟通”,真正的沟通是人对人的,不是在QQ上说几句就完了,谈正经事时,哥从来不会上Q,从来都是面对面

最后我想说的是这个项目经理很烂
0 请登录后投票
   发表时间:2012-03-04  
顺顺利利 写道
项目经理 10:45:46
软件的理念强调的是沟通,不明白就随时沟通
-----------------------------------------

笑死我了,这个项目经理在QQ上说“不明白就随时沟通”,真正的沟通是人对人的,不是在QQ上说几句就完了,谈正经事时,哥从来不会上Q,从来都是面对面

最后我想说的是这个项目经理很烂


其实有时候碰上沟通稍差的人,项目经理还是愿意在Q上聊的
0 请登录后投票
论坛首页 综合技术版

跳转论坛:
Global site tag (gtag.js) - Google Analytics